Alternative cloud providers offer computing resources, storage, networking, and other cloud services as an alternative to the dominant hyperscale cloud providers (e.g., AWS, Azure, Google Cloud). They often focus on specific niches, specialized services, data sovereignty, competitive pricing, or developer-friendly environments.

The primary vulnerability for alternative cloud providers is the challenge of competing with the vast resources, extensive service portfolios, and global footprint of hyperscale cloud providers. Customers may perceive a risk regarding long-term viability, feature parity, or vendor support compared to market leaders.
